Printer Friendly Version Air Services Agreement between India and Serbia initialed @ 1 November 2016 03:43 AM

A delegation of the Republic of Serbia made up of Mr Vedran Radovic, Adviser in the Civil Aviation Directorate, and Mr Andrija Dakovic, Government Affairs Specialist in AirSerbia, visited New Delhi on 26 and 27 October in the context of negotiating the Air Services Agreement between the Government of the Republic of India and the Government of the Republic of Serbia. Upon successful conclusion of the negotiations, the heads of the two delegations, Joint Secretary in the Ministry of Civil Aviation Mr Arun Kumar and Ambassador Vladimir Maric, initialed the Agreement. The Agreement will make it possible to have direct flights between India and Serbia, as well as to have code sharing arrangements, which will contribute to better connectivity between the two countries.
